Technique of the hydroseeding in the revegetation of miner rubbish heap

In the absence of vegetative cover mining spoils can be subject to leaching, and to erosion by wind and water; as well as being unsightly. Rivers and streams can became clogged or polluted and adjacent areas can be contaminated. Although such wastes can be stabilized by physical means, the alternative is to cover the waste with vegetation. Revegetalion of any reclamation site will occur naturally given time, bu1 usually a more rapid development of vegetation is desirable. So, various approaches to encourage this have been tried. Plant-species selection and establishment techniques are two very important aspects to bear in mind in revegetation approaches. This paper emphasizes the role of successional studies as way to select the promising species as to test the eficacy of hydroseeding as vegetation establishment technique. Results from Mine Fe (Salamanca) reveal the mutifactorial character of natural revegetation, and to allow us to identify, the plant species associated with different revegetation stages. This information can be helpful and applied in the future management of this area. Hydroseeding has, al (he beginning, a positive effect to most of the analyzed parameters. This positive effect disappears quite soon. So, hydroseeding do not affect the natural-revegetation dynamics in Mine Fe, but the process is faster with it.
